ADCLK914BCPZ-WP Description
The ADCLK914BCPZ-WP is a high-performance 1:1 clock buffer/driver from Analog Devices Inc., designed for demanding high-frequency applications. Part of the SiGe series, this surface-mount IC operates within a 2.97V to 3.63V supply range and supports a maximum frequency of 7.5 GHz, making it ideal for precision timing systems. It features differential inputs and outputs (supporting CML, CMOS, LVDS, LVPECL, and LVTTL inputs with HVDS outputs) for superior noise immunity and signal integrity. Packaged in a 16-lead LFCSP (3mm x 3mm) tray, it is RoHS3 compliant and rated for MSL 3 (168 hours) moisture sensitivity.
ADCLK914BCPZ-WP Features
- Ultra-High Speed: Supports frequencies up to 7.5 GHz, enabling use in high-speed data communication and radar systems.
- Wide Input Compatibility: Accepts CML, CMOS, LVDS, LVPECL, and LVTTL inputs, offering flexibility in mixed-signal environments.
- Low Jitter: Optimized for minimal phase noise, critical for 5G, optical networking, and test equipment.
- Robust Differential Signaling: HVDS outputs ensure high noise immunity and signal integrity over long traces.
- Compact & Reliable: 16LFCSP package saves board space while meeting REACH and RoHS3 environmental standards.
ADCLK914BCPZ-WP Applications
- High-Speed Data Links: Ideal for 100G/400G Ethernet, SONET/SDH, and fiber-optic transceivers.
- Radar & Aerospace: Low-jitter performance suits phased-array radars and satellite communication systems.
- Test & Measurement: Precision timing for oscilloscopes, bit error rate testers (BERTs), and signal generators.
- Wireless Infrastructure: Clock distribution in 5G base stations and millimeter-wave backhaul.
